The Smithfield Police Department is attempting to identify a male suspect who is involved in numerous thefts of golf club sets from Dick's Sporting Goods, 371 Putnam Pike, Smithfield, RI.  

On Tuesday, 8/29/17, at approximately 12:58 PM, - A bald male suspect with glasses entered the Dick’s Sporting Goods Store and selected at Titleist AP16 Iron Set ($899.99) and a Taylormade M2 Iron set ($799.99) and left the store without making any attempt to pay for the items.

On Friday, September 1, 2017 at approximately 10:30 AM, the same male suspect came back to Smithfield and stole a Titleist XP-90 Iron set valued at $900.00.

The same suspect appears to have hit Dick’s Sporting Goods in North Attleboro on 08/29/17 at 12:28PM,  just prior to the Smithfield incidents.

This suspect also hit the Worcester Dick's Sporting Goods on 8/31/17 at 11:30 AM. 

In all cases, golf club sets are stolen by the suspect.  This suspect may be the same male involved with at least two other suspects committing similar thefts at other New England Dick's Sporting Goods stores.
